Staff from Norton Children’s Hospital visit MCBG to help us prepare for Pediatric Readiness

On Thursday, Nov. 10, a team from Norton Children’s Hospital visited The Medical Center at Bowling Green’s Emergency Department and ran through simulations with our staff to help them be better prepared for a mass influx of pediatric patients.

Donna Callahan, and her team from Norton Children’s Hospital, were on campus from 10:00 a.m. – 12:30 p.m. working on pediatric simulations with Emergency Department doctors, nurses, pharmacists, techs, EMS, and more.

Then from 12:30 p.m. – 3:00 p.m., the Norton Children’s Hospital staff set up in the auditorium to have a mass casualty tabletop discussion with staff in dietary, security, registration, social work, and more.
